Cracked panel-facia covering the controls
First of all, wait till the replacement panel-facia arrives before removing the broken one. Look at the part. It has holes for switches, and It has two prongs that snap into slots in the metal front of the dishwasher. The panel-facia covers the electronic control contacts of the dishwasher, which are activated by plastic switches (or buttons) set in rocker positions in the panel-facia. These are the On/Off, Power Scrub Plus, etc. The switches/buttons come off easily once you've removed the panel. Take care not to break these as you remove the old panel, because you'll need to put them in their respective positions in the new panel. The replacement part does not include switch/buttons. Now it's time to remove the broken panel. Open the dishwasher door and you'll see four screws at the top of the door (disregard those down the sides of the door; these hold the front panel to the machine, but do not need to come off.) Take out the four screws. The panel-facia has two plastic prongs that click into position on the front of the dishwasher, and clasp it in place. The screws you removed then secure the panel in place. To get the broken panel off, you need to pry gently but steadily at the two locations of the prongs, and you may have to break them. That's no problem, but do not damage the switch/buttons. Once the panel-facia is off, set each switch/button in its position, then align the prongs with the slots in the metal face of the machine, and snap it into place. Replace the four screws you removed previously. That's it.
